Riefenstahl was born in Germany and rose to prominence as a silent film actress. In the 1930s, she turned her astonishing talents as the pioneering female filmmaker of her time to the service of the Nazi regime. Her films, made in the 1930s, altered the course of modern cinema, but also immortalised and celebrated the murderous cult of Hitler and the Nazis. Though cleared by de-Nazification courts, she remained forever tarnished by her association with the Third Reich.
